Badgin is a locality in the Shire Of York local government area of Western Australia, Australia. It is a small community with a population of 16. The locality covers an area of 84.9 km², giving a population density of about 0.2 people per km². It sits at an elevation of around 222 m above sea level. It lies approximately 108 km east of Perth. Badgin is located at 31.8039°S, 116.9923°E. It observes Australian Western Standard Time (AWST) - no daylight saving. Postcode: 6302. The Australian Bureau of Statistics classifies the area as Inner Regional Australia.
